Transaction 1223efa8c53d6b969820302a711e51c2c239882ef4b643a6d0d493bbd0bf034a
1 Input
2 Outputs
- 1223efa8c53d6b969820302a711e51c2c239882ef4b643a6d0d493bbd0bf034a:0
- 1223efa8c53d6b969820302a711e51c2c239882ef4b643a6d0d493bbd0bf034a:1
value 558958474
address 11XXyBp7Vc8KXUgpeg6iHmsWdWQkt6WMs
value 1066703
address 1CmwWoxhdGwetPKwQWLpbESErga3r8Y8hJ